Take all those annual performance reviews and throw them away and never look at them again! Paul Simkins, The Values Coach, gets on his soapbox and talks about one of the worst things we do to our employees (and ourselves). The dreaded annual performance review. We'll talk about why it is so terrible, ineffective, and a complete waste of time. And we'll talk about what to do instead.
